Examining the Rescue Footage Claims
Detailed reviews of the so-called CNN water rescue footage focus on visual consistency, audio cues, and scene staging. Analysts look for signs of splicing, mismatched lighting, or repeated background elements that could indicate manipulation.
Without access to raw source material, many assessments remain provisional. This section outlines the specific visual and technical markers that professional examiners typically evaluate when assessing authenticity.
Visual Consistency Checks
Reviewers compare water patterns, shadow direction, and clothing movement against known environmental conditions. Discontinuities in these elements often flag potential edits or stock footage usage.
Audio and Commentary Review
Audio forensics examine background noise, voice synchronization, and ambient dialogue to detect overdubs or mismatched location audio. Such findings can support or undermine claims of original现场 recording.

Social Media Amplification Factors
Algorithms prioritize engagement, which can amplify sensational claims before thorough verification occurs. This dynamic accelerates the spread of unverified narratives involving high-profile organizations like CNN.
Users often share content based on headline impressions rather than complete context. Encouraging slower, more deliberate sharing can reduce misinformation velocity.
Verification Best Practices for Viewers
Critical viewing habits help individuals navigate complex media landscapes. The following checklist supports more informed assessment of viral rescue claims.
- Check multiple independent sources before accepting contested footage as fact
- Review original metadata, including timestamps and location data
- Look for official statements from the network and involved parties
- Consult expert analyses from forensic video analysts and journalists
